Full time 4wd when cold out

Recommended Posts

When the outside temperature is about 35 degrees Fahrenheit or colder, the power distribution panel shows power is going to all four wheels.

Regardless of the speed or distance driven, the panel never shows just the front wheels receiving power. If the outside temperature is above 35 degrees, the panel shows only the front wheels being powered after a short distance

I have taken the car to the dealer and they claim they cannot find anything wrong. They road tested the vehicle and said  everything was OK. Outside temperature was about 44 degrees during the road test.

The dealer has not been able to find any other occurence of this problem. 

 

Does anyone have a similar problem or know how I can contact someone in Ford emgomeeromg that might be able to solve this issue?
